Guest guest Posted September 29, 1999 Report Share Posted September 29, 1999 Well, my patient with the burning painful tongue is doing very well on a modified yu nu jian. The first batch of formula seemed a little too cloying, so the next one was modified for heat-phlegm. Afterwards, I stumbled across a passage in Fluid Physiology in TCM by clavey that says that strange burning pains in the mouth are often due to phlegm parched by yin xu. Presto. It is of course interesting that this symptom is often associated with diabetes, which is treated with yu nu jian sometimes.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
